Sue Matthews

Sue Matthews

Public Health Consultant, London Borough of Redbridge

Health inequalities has always been a passion for me. I started my career supporting people with serious mental illness to increase their independence where I saw first hand the importance of communities in supporting people to thrive. I have worked across a range of strategic, commissioning, front line, governance and change management roles in local government, NHS, and voluntary sector.
I have worked in Redbridge Council since 2021, as a Public Health Consultant, leading on 0-25 children and young people programme including 0-19 Healthy Child Programme, public mental health and suicide prevention, substance misuse, smoking and tobacco control and CVD prevention.
I have an ongoing commitment to ensuring that we develop and deliver services that meet the needs and work alongside the assets within our local communities and creating intentionally inclusive systems to reduce ethnic disparities in health and healthcare. Professor George J. Sefa Dei said “inclusion is not bringing people into what already exists: it is making a new space, a better space for everyone.” This requires a very different way of working and a significant change in our approach and I am very excited to be part of the work we are doing in Redbridge to work differently and deliver lasting improvements to our residents health and wellbeing.
